Model overview

Lexus RZ

The Lexus RZ is a mid-size luxury SUV introduced locally in 2023 as the brand’s first dedicated electric vehicle. Built on the e-TNGA platform, it features dual motors delivering 230kW and a 71.4 kWh battery offering up to 395km range. With advanced safety tech, all-wheel drive and refined design, it targets premium EV buyers seeking performance and sustainability.
